MACOMB, Ill. – Western Illinois Women's Basketball standout Mia Nicastro has been named one of 10 semifinalists for the 2026 Becky Hammon Mid-Major Player of the Year Award, presented by Her Hoop Stats, the organization announced Wednesday.
The award, first presented in 2020, recognizes the top player in women's college basketball from the nation's mid-major conferences. Named after WNBA legend and current Becky Hammon, the honor celebrates excellence on the court while highlighting standout performers outside of the traditional high-major conferences.
Nicastro's selection places her among the nation's elite mid-major players and continues a strong tradition of success for the Leathernecks. The 10 semifinalists represent programs across eight conferences, with the list narrowing to five finalists in early March. The winner will be announced around the Final Four.
Throughout the 2025-26 season, Nicastro has been a driving force for Western Illinois, showcasing consistency, leadership, and impact on both ends of the floor. Her performance has helped elevate the Leathernecks in conference play while earning national recognition.
To be eligible for the Becky Hammon Mid-Major Player of the Year Award, student-athletes must compete in one of the 26 conferences classified as mid-major. The award's preseason watch list was announced in October before being trimmed to 10 semifinalists in February.
Nicastro now looks to become the first Western Illinois player to advance to the finalist stage and bring the prestigious honor to Macomb.
